Host Definition:

  • Larger organism in a symbiotic relationship is known as the host.

    Campbell Biology by J.B. Reece, L.A. Urry, M.L. Cain, S.A. Wasserman, P.V. Minorsky, R.B. Jackson



Host Notes:

Host is the usually the larger organism in the symbiosis and provides food and nourishment to the smaller organism. For example in example or parasitic symbiosis of a virus and human, the human is the host.
